    33, HEALDSWOOD STREET, SUTTON-IN-ASHFIELD, NG17 3FR

    This semi-detached freehold property on Healdswood Street last sold in August 2020 for £117,000. Based on price growth in the NG17 district since then, its estimated current value is £153,740 — placing it in the 13th percentile nationally and the 32nd percentile within NG17. The property covers 72 m² (775 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£2,135 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.
